James Turrell Exhibition At The National Art Gallery Of Australia, Canberra.

James Turrell: A Retrospective at the NGA explores the artist’s work over almost 50 years with projection pieces, built spaces, holograms, drawings etc.

Roots Bulbs By K-Studio // Marylebone, London.

This first stand alone cold-pressed juice bar in London designed by Athens-based K-Studio features a large block of rammed earth inlaid with copper trays.

Cut Paw Paw by Andrew Maynard Architects // Seddon, Victoria.

Cut Paw Paw by Andrew Maynard Architects is a renovation & extension to a double fronted Australian home that has been left deliberately incomplete.

‘Shard’ Rug Collection by Fiona Lynch.

Designed and made in Australia from Irish goat hair, Shard rug collection by Fiona Lynch features abstract forms, influenced by designer’s art background.

Limited Edition Corona Chair, Designed By Poul M. Volther In 1964.

To celebrate 50 years of the Corona chair by Poul M. Volther, Erik Jørgensen has released a collectors edition of 50 Corona Classics in exclusive finishes.
